Output e364f8e3b5fd23a8813e50a91a3df13276c366e1b6be9eb79580bfbc54e1b1f0:2

value
22996158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ed86df2745057ae46a11083a82bca9a611dae6d7 OP_EQUAL
address
MVZ5wwgDi82epjicN2vjFbwK3bwXBxzu2e
transaction
e364f8e3b5fd23a8813e50a91a3df13276c366e1b6be9eb79580bfbc54e1b1f0
spent
true